Nicholas Chavez - From Daytime Star To Streaming Sensation
There's a name that has been popping up quite a bit in conversations about compelling performances, and that name is Nicholas Chavez. He is, you know, an American actor who has really made a mark on the screen, moving from daytime television to some rather talked-about streaming productions. His career has seen him take on roles that truly capture people's attention, leaving a lasting impression on viewers who follow his work.
Born in Houston, Texas, Nicholas Chavez, who came into the world on September 6, 1999, has, in some respects, quite quickly become a recognized face in the acting world. He gained considerable attention for his portrayal of Spencer Cassadine on the long-running ABC soap opera, General Hospital, a role he held from 2021 through to 2024. Personal Details - Nicholas Chavez
Full Name | Nicholas Alexander Chavez |
Date of Birth | September 6, 1999 |
Birthplace | Houston, Texas, USA |
Occupation | Actor |
Known For | General Hospital, Monsters: The Lyle and Erik Menendez Story, The Technique, Grotesquerie |

How did Nicholas Chavez get his start?
Nicholas Chavez, who was born in Houston, Texas, began his acting career in a way that many performers do, by taking on roles that allowed him to gain experience and build a following. His most recognized early work was on the ABC soap opera, General Hospital. This show, which has been on the air for a very long time, gave him a consistent platform to act and develop his skills. It was, in some respects, a foundational period for him, allowing him to learn the ropes of the industry and connect with a wide audience who watched the show daily.
He played the character of Spencer Cassadine on General Hospital from 2021 to 2024. This role, in particular, brought him a lot of attention and, as a matter of fact, earned him an Emmy award. Winning an Emmy for his work on a soap opera is a pretty significant achievement, especially early in one's career. It signals that his acting was not just popular with viewers but also recognized by his peers in the industry as being of a high standard.
